Transaction ab56d1c81efddcefc2ba9ad31e49368376e0cf79b1359d93aa7cf109c89bd385

5 Input
2 Outputs
  • ab56d1c81efddcefc2ba9ad31e49368376e0cf79b1359d93aa7cf109c89bd385:0
  • value  957000
    address  3DTd5LTHpqTSw4XLxkJXGdscXmD1wgyEQf
  • ab56d1c81efddcefc2ba9ad31e49368376e0cf79b1359d93aa7cf109c89bd385:1
  • value  32934
    address  38YRv3jRqWNGff6rknUpNX39rCcNX4wefV